Yes but merging several videofiles into one videofile with Shutterencoder is not a destructive render but an action to chain videofiles into one videofile. It's very fast, lossless and much faster than normal rendering. For example the first part of my France travel video contains 6 subprojects of HEVC 10bits 4k50 video in total about 30 min. Merging those videofiles into one videofile took about 3 minutes. The result I uploaded today to YT.
